Presence in VR can be achieved by dividing the concept into two factors: Visuals alone, like words (data, information), do not result in presence. Unlike reading, presence in VR does not depend on words to paint a visual picture. However, it does not happen by simply displaying data, or information, in a headset. Presence is what can make VR an immersive experience. So what separates an immersive reading experience from reading while simply comprehending information? In one word, presence.ĭuring an immersive reading experience your physical presence does not change but, your metal presence may change entirely. Information can be read, and understood, without immersion. The words we read are not, in themselves, an experience. Reading is an immersive experience when we are transported. Getting lost in pictures painted by words can open gateways to travel. The experience of reading becomes immersive when all other distractions disappear. “Presence is VR’s superpower.” – Jeremy Bailenson, Experience on Demand
